About Bilbrough Street
Bilbrough Street is located in Aurora, Ontario, a charming and family-friendly town in the York Region. The area offers a mix of suburban tranquility and convenient urban amenities, with well-maintained residential properties, excellent schools, and a variety of recreational and cultural attractions nearby.
